各种网站开发工具的深度解析与应用,各种网站开发工具有哪些

喜羊羊

随着互联网的快速发展,网站开发变得越来越重要,为了满足不同的开发需求,开发者们使用各种网站开发工具来提高开发效率,本文将深度解析各种网站开发工具及其应用,帮助读者更好地理解和使用这些工具。

网站开发工具概述

网站开发工具是帮助开发者进行网站开发的一系列软件,这些工具涵盖了前端开发、后端开发、测试、部署等多个环节,下面我们将详细介绍几种常用的网站开发工具。

前端开发工具

1、HTML编辑器:HTML是网页开发的基础,因此一个功能强大的HTML编辑器是必不可少的,如Sublime Text、Atom、Visual Studio Code等,这些编辑器提供了语法高亮、自动完成、代码片段等功能,大大提高了开发效率。

各种网站开发工具的深度解析与应用,各种网站开发工具有哪些

2、CSS预处理器:Sass、Less等CSS预处理器可以方便地管理样式表,提高CSS的可维护性,它们提供了变量、嵌套、混合等功能,使得CSS开发更加高效。

3、JavaScript框架和库:如React、Angular、Vue等,这些框架和库提供了丰富的API和工具,简化了JavaScript开发过程,提高了开发效率。

后端开发工具

1、服务器端的开发框架:如Node.js、Python Django、Ruby on Rails等,这些框架提供了丰富的功能和工具,简化了服务器端开发的复杂性。

2、数据库管理工具:如MySQL Workbench、MongoDB Compass等,这些工具可以方便地管理数据库,提高开发效率。

3、版本控制系统:如Git,版本控制系统是开发者必备的技能之一,Git可以有效地管理代码,保证代码的安全性和可追踪性。

测试与部署工具

1、测试工具:如Jest、Mocha等JavaScript测试框架,以及Selenium等浏览器自动化测试工具,这些工具可以帮助开发者进行单元测试、集成测试和端到端测试,保证软件质量。

2、部署工具:如Docker、Kubernetes等,这些工具可以实现应用的自动化部署,提高部署效率。

其他工具

1、UI/UX设计工具:如Sketch、Adobe XD等,这些工具可以帮助设计师设计出美观的界面,提高用户体验。

2、响应式设计工具:如BrowserStack等,这些工具可以帮助开发者测试和优化网站的响应式设计,提高网站在不同设备上的显示效果。

3、性能优化工具:如PageSpeed Insights、GTmetrix等,这些工具可以分析网站性能,帮助开发者优化网站,提高网站加载速度和用户体验。

网站开发工具种类繁多,各有特色,开发者需要根据项目需求和自身技能选择合适的工具,本文介绍了前端开发、后端开发、测试与部署等方面的常用工具,以及一些其他辅助工具,希望读者通过本文的介绍,能够更好地理解和使用这些工具,提高网站开发效率,随着技术的不断发展,新的工具将会不断涌现,开发者需要保持学习,不断更新自己的技能。

展望

网站开发工具将朝着更加智能化、自动化方向发展,如人工智能将更多地应用于代码生成、错误检测等方面;更多的开发工具将实现云集成,方便开发者在云端进行开发和部署;随着前端和后端技术的融合,更多的全栈开发工具将出现,满足全栈开发者的需求。

1、深入学习:对于常用的工具,开发者需要深入学习其原理和使用方法,提高使用效率。

2、尝试多种工具:不同的工具可能适合不同的项目和需求,开发者需要尝试多种工具,选择最适合自己的。

3、保持更新:技术不断发展,新的工具和方法不断涌现,开发者需要保持学习,及时更新自己的知识和技能。

4、团队合作:在团队中,开发者需要与其他成员良好地协作,共同选择合适的工具,提高工作效率。

网站开发是一个复杂的过程,需要合适的工具来提高开发效率,本文介绍了各种网站开发工具及其应用,希望读者能够从中受益,在未来的开发中,开发者需要保持学习,不断更新自己的技能,以适应不断变化的技术环境。

文章版权声明:除非注明,否则均为欣依网原创文章,转载或复制请以超链接形式并注明出处。

发表评论

快捷回复: 表情:
AddoilApplauseBadlaughBombCoffeeFabulousFacepalmFecesFrownHeyhaInsidiousKeepFightingNoProbPigHeadShockedSinistersmileSlapSocialSweatTolaughWatermelonWittyWowYeahYellowdog
评论列表 (暂无评论,16人围观)

还没有评论,来说两句吧...

目录[+]